Meta Launches Stablecoin Payments for Creators via Stripe Using USDC

On April 30, Meta will launch stablecoin payments for creators through Stripe, planning to settle using Circle’s USDC on the Solana and Polygon blockchains. This marks a significant step for a major tech company in integrating cryptocurrency into the mainstream creator economy. The feature will initially pilot with creators in Colombia and the Philippines, who will need to convert USDC to local currency through local exchanges, as Meta does not provide direct fiat currency exchange services. Meta previously abandoned the Libra project in 2022 due to regulatory hurdles, and this collaboration leverages existing stablecoin infrastructure to reduce compliance risks and enhance cross-border payment efficiency.
